Pikamour is a bold and dynamic pin-up collectible figurine from the Waifumon range, sculpted at 1/6 scale and standing approximately 300mm tall. This physical resin miniature arrives with supports already removed and surfaces cleaned, ready for assembly and painting. Every curve and detail has been captured with precision, from the flowing dark hair to the iconic yellow Pikachu-inspired hoodie, the lightning bolt tail detail at the back, and the confident, playful stance that makes this piece a true centrepiece for any display shelf.

The figure is presented as a single-character squad unit. Her outfit combines a partially unzipped yellow hoodie with a red bikini top and matching bottoms, a yellow thigh band, and Pikachu ear headwear. The sculpt celebrates anime fan culture with a fearless, adult aesthetic. This is a collector-grade piece built for hobbyists who appreciate high-detail figurine work and expressive character design.

Whether displayed on a collector's shelf or painted to competition standard, Pikamour rewards patience and skill. The 1/6 scale gives painters generous surface area to work with, making blending, shading, and freehand detail far more accessible than smaller miniature scales. The resin captures fine detail beautifully and holds primer and paint with excellent adhesion when properly prepared.

Painting Guide: Pikamour - Waifumon, Pin Up Figurine, 1/6 Scale Collectable

This guide will help you bring out the best in your Pikamour figurine using a combination of layering, wet blending, and careful washes to achieve a vibrant, eye-catching result.

1. Prime

  • Clean the resin with isopropyl alcohol and allow to dry fully before priming.
  • Apply a thin, even coat of grey or white spray primer. White primer is recommended to keep the yellow tones bright and vivid.

2. Skin Base Tones

  • Base coat all exposed skin areas with a warm flesh tone such as Vallejo Basic Skintone or Citadel Cadian Fleshtone.
  • Apply a thin wash of Reikland Fleshshade or equivalent to define muscle tone and depth across the legs, torso, and arms.

3. Hoodie and Yellow Details

  • Base the hoodie with Yriel Yellow or a similar warm mid-yellow, applied in two thin coats for full opacity.
  • Shade the recesses of the hoodie with a diluted Seraphim Sepia wash to add warmth and depth without dulling the yellow.
  • Highlight raised areas with Flash Gitz Yellow or pure white mixed into yellow for the brightest edges.

4. Bikini and Accessories

  • Paint the red bikini top and bottoms using Mephiston Red as a base, shaded with Nuln Oil or Carroburg Crimson in the deepest folds.
  • Edge highlight with Wild Rider Red and a final touch of Fire Dragon Bright on the sharpest points.
  • Paint the yellow thigh band and lightning bolt detail to match the hoodie palette for visual consistency.

5. Hair

  • Base coat the hair with Rhinox Hide or similar deep brown, then layer up with Mournfang Brown along flowing strands.
  • Apply a final edge highlight of Skrag Brown or Doombull Brown along the uppermost strands to suggest light catching the hair in motion.

6. Base and Finishing

  • The circular display base can be painted in a neutral stone or marble effect to complement the vibrant figure above.
  • Apply a satin varnish to skin areas and a gloss coat to the bikini for a contrast of finishes. Use matte varnish on the hoodie to keep the fabric feel distinct.
